Freeport Firefighters on tour
On July, 2nd 1999 it was again so far. To its 125-year annivesary of their fire brigade in the Nassau county on Long Island led the anniversary trip with woman and children to their fire-brigade friends to Walldorf. Hardly arrived, they were loadet into the town hall, where mayor Heinz Merklinger welcomed the guests.
In the same day the guests participated to hand over of the new fire-engine vehikle RW 2. In the best 'emporer weather' the mayor presented an oversize symbolic key with the words to commander Manfred Nauert: "This new vehikle i wish few order to go into action, as however as possible in case of necessary order to go into action the prevention of demage and disaster." In accordance with the election slogan: "God to honour, the next one to resistance."
On this occasion also the guests gifts were exchanget.
The band of the voluntary firebrigade Walldorf under the conducting of Walter Funk framed the solemn hand over of the new fire-fighting vehicle.

A successful prelude to the 10 day stay of our American guests from Freeport, that was however not all.
Commander Manfred Nauert and his team had prepared a various and extensive program, witch offered hardly time to the guests for a breather:
* 7.3. Black Forest travel, afterwards birthday celebration.
* 7.4. Parade in Hagsfeld/Karlsruhe.
* 7.5. Sightseeing in Heidelberg
* 7.6. Trip to Idar-Oberstein for the ladies, inspection of the fire-brigade school in
Bruchsal for the gentleman,
summernight-celebration in the local berbecue hut in common.
* 7.7. Trip to Ruedesheim, a winetown by the Rhine river.
* 7.8. Trip to Rothenberg, a town with original city wall from the Middle Age, in the evening starting from 7PM the vineyard and
chapel ramble in Malsch for the ladies, for the gents in common exercise with the fire- brigades from Freeport, Sandhausen, Nussloch, Wiesloch and Walldorf, afterwards cosy gathering.
* 7.9. Trip in the Elsass, a country in the east of France. At 7 PM garden celebration of the regular pub meeting.
* 7.10. Lunchtime drinking of the regular pub meeting, at 1 PM travel to Speyer to the emperor cathedral, at 7 PM bavarian evening.
* 7.11. Return jouney to Freeport, Long Island, NY.
A eventful and beautiful week is situated behind us. For everyone, which was thereby, it is an unforgettable experience. The organization work out magnificent, for which not only the Nauert-team but also the colleagues from Freeport large praise must be pronounce.
